Our changing cultural environment and societal attitudes are subtly but unmistakably altering the personality development of the individual and the functioning of the family. The increasing complexity of the emotional and social problems of their clients is requiring social workers to understand and meet the needs of the entire family group as well as of its individual members. Two nationally known experts in the field have collaborated in writing the first comprehensive work to deal with this new trend in social work. The authors' many years of experience in practice, teaching, and observation throughout the field are reflected in this lucid and systematic book, which introduces the reader ...
Set in the Eastern colossal cities of Atlantic City and Philadelphia, "A Shot of Brandi" is a crime novel for the ages. Complete with mobsters, murders, lovers, and the Colombo-like crime skills of the Organized Crime Task force, this story is one that will grip you right from the first line. Rick Grosse has made his way in the world. With a well-connected partner-in-crime, he has elevated his basement business of Full Service Concierges to become the economic venture that takes Philadelphia by storm. In the height of its success, it seemed like Rick was untouchable except that he is a man obsessed with his first love that "got away." To make matters worse, his business, which borders on the...
